Is a smoker grill healthy?

PAHs are carcinogenic substances formed when fat and juices from meats drip onto a fire, causing flames that coat the food above with PAHs. PAHs can also be formed in smoke from charcoal or wood pellets, scientists say. … Scientists say there is no good evidence pellet grilling is healthier than other grilling methods.

Are smoked meats cancerous?

And for good reason: a number of studies published in the past two decades have turned up evidence that eating charred, smoked, and well-done meat could raise cancer risk—pancreatic, colorectal, and prostate cancers, in particular.

Is Steak better grilled or smoked?

The biggest difference between smoking vs grilling is time. Smoking can be an all-day process with constant temperature monitoring to make sure the meat cooks through evenly. Grilling is more accessible and much quicker, but smoking gives a tender and flavorful product that’s nearly impossible to replicate.

What is the healthiest way to smoke meat?

Indirect grilling keeps the fat from dripping directly on the fire, reducing the risk of carcinogens rising in the smoke. Use rubs, marinades, and wood smoke instead of fat to add flavor and moisture to food.

Are BBQ smokers bad for you?

Despite its popularity, outdoor grilling comes with many hazards. BBQ smoke contains a high level of polycyclic aromatic hydrocarbons (PAHs), which are known to cause DNA mutations, respiratory disease , and even lung cancer .
